“I know the college rule is if they push you out of bounds, you can come back in and catch the ball, but I think the NFL rule is it doesn't matter how you get out of bounds, you can't be the first one to touch the ball. That's what I think it is, I'm not really sure on that.”

Amari Cooper

About This Quote

Source Speech: NFL interview, 2023

The rule states that once a player goes out of bounds, they cannot be the first to touch the ball, regardless of how they left the field.

In simple terms: Out of bounds players cannot be first to touch the ball.
